The Verdict: Which is Better?
When placing Organic Raw Sunflower Seeds and Oats & Chocolate Chewy Bars side-by-side, the nutritional differences become quite clear. Both products cater to specific dietary needs, but picking the right one depends on whether you are prioritizing weight loss, muscle gain, or clean eating.
Organic Raw Sunflower Seeds is the more energy-dense option here, packing 195 more calories per 100g than Oats & Chocolate Chewy Bars. If you are looking for sustained energy or fueling a workout, this higher caloric density might be an advantage.
In terms of sugar control, Organic Raw Sunflower Seeds takes the lead with only 3g of sugar per 100g, whereas Oats & Chocolate Chewy Bars contains 22.5g. Lower sugar content is often linked to better metabolic health.
Looking to build muscle? Organic Raw Sunflower Seeds offers a protein boost with 23g per 100g, outperforming Oats & Chocolate Chewy Bars in this category.
